About this course

With increasing demand for professionals who can manage and mitigate risks in theatre set production, this course equips learners with essential skills for career advancement. It provides a global perspective on risk management, ensuring that learners are well-versed in both local and international best practices. The course covers a wide range of topics, including safety regulations, emergency procedures, and crisis management. Upon completion, learners will have a deep understanding of how to identify, assess, and manage risks in theatre set production. This knowledge is not only beneficial for those pursuing careers in theatre but also for event managers, production companies, and anyone involved in live event planning.
